How to Make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e

Step 1: Sauté the Aromatics

Start by heating your olive oil in a sturdy pot over medium heat. Once shimmering, add the chopped onions and minced garlic, cooking gently for 2 to 3 minutes until they become fragrant and translucent. This step builds the flavorful foundation for your soup, softening the onions and mellowing the garlic’s bite.

Step 2: Add the Vegetables and Lentils

Next, toss in the sliced carrots and rinsed red lentils. These two ingredients will transform into the hearty base of your soup. Stir everything together so the carrots and lentils are coated with the warm onion and garlic mixture, allowing their flavors to mingle before adding the liquids.

Step 3: Pour in the Broth and Spices

Now pour in the vegetable broth along with your ground c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per. These spices infuse the soup with warm notes that perfectly complement the sweetness of the carrots. Stir everything, turn up the heat and bring the mixture to a boil.

Step 4: Simmer Until Tender

Reduce your heat to low and let the soup simmer gently for 20 to 25 minutes. This allows the carrots and lentils to soften completely, creating a naturally thick texture that is both satisfying and nutritious. Keep an eye on the pot to prevent sticking, giving it a stir every now and then.

Step 5: Blend to Perfection (Optional)

If you prefer a silky smooth soup, this is the perfect moment to use an immersion blender. Carefully blend the soup directly in the pot until you reach your desired consistency. You can leave it a little chunky for more bite or go fully creamy for that comforting texture that hugs your spoon.

Step 6: Garnish and Serve

Finish your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e by sprinkling fresh parsley over the top. This final touch adds a burst of color and a fresh herbal flavor that balances the earthiness beautifully.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

This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e keeps beautifully in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Store it in airtight containers to preserve freshness and flavor, so you can enjoy a nutritious meal without any hassle throughout the week.

Freezing

If you want to keep this soup ready for longer, freezing works wonderfully. Cool the soup completely before transferring it into freezer-safe containers or bags. It can stay frozen for up to 3 months and still maintain its delicious texture and taste.

Reheating

Reheat your soup gently on the stove over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ally until warmed through. If it has thickened too much, simply add a splash of broth or water to adjust the consistency to your liking.

FAQs

Can I use other types of lentils for this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e?

Red lentils are preferred because they cook quickly and break down easily, creating a creamy texture. However, green or brown lentils can be used, but they require longer cooking times and will keep a firmer texture, making the soup heartier.

Is this soup suitable for a vegan diet?

Absolutely! This recipe uses only plant-based ingredients, making it perfectly vegan and gluten-free, so everyone can enjoy it without worry.

Can I make this soup spicy?

Definitely! For a bit of heat,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or some chopped fresh chili when adding the spices. It adds a lovely warmth that balances the natural sweetness of the carrots.

What’s the best way to adjust the soup’s thickness?

If you find the soup too thick after blending, just stir in extra vegetable broth or water a little at a time until you reach the texture you prefer. It’s all about personal taste!

Can I add other vegetables to this soup?

Of course! Feel free to toss in diced potatoes, sweet potatoes, or even a handful of spinach towards the end of cooking. This is your chance to make the recipe your own while keeping the soul of the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e intact.

Carrot and Lentil Soup Recipe

  • Author: Sara
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Diet: Vegan, Gluten Free

Description

A healthy, comforting, and protein-rich carrot and lentil soup made with fresh carrots, red lentils, and warm Mediterranean spices. This nourishing soup is perfect for a cozy lunch or meal prep, offering a smooth texture and vibrant flavors that can be easily customized for creaminess.


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 4 carrots, peeled and sliced
  • 1 cup red lentils, rinsed
  • 4 cups vegetable broth
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• ½ te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ish


Instructions

  1. Heat olive oil: In a pot over medium heat, warm the olive oil until shimmering to prepare for sautéing.
  2. Sauté aromatics: Add the chopped onion and minced garlic to the pot and cook for 2 to 3 minutes, stirring occasionally, until fragrant and translucent.
  3. Add carrots and lentils: Incorporate the sliced carrots and rinsed red lentils into the pot along with the vegetable broth, ground c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ir to combine evenly.
  4. Simmer soup: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and let it simmer, uncovered, for 20 to 25 minutes. The carrots and lentils should become tender.
  5. Blend until smooth (optional): Using an immersion blender, purée the soup directly in the pot to your preferred consistency, creating a smooth and creamy texture.
  6. Garnish and serve: Ladle the soup into bowls,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ve warm for a comforting meal.

Notes

  • Adjust thickness by adding additional vegetable broth to reach your desired consistency.
  • For a creamier soup, stir in coconut milk or your preferred dairy-free milk before serving.
  • Red lentils cook quickly, so keep an eye on the simmer to prevent overcooking.
  • This soup freezes well; store in airtight containers for up to 3 months.
  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
